USED ALLIANCE MANUFACTURING AQUAMASTER CB-1400E

Overview
Description

Machine Specifications

Model: Aquamaster CB-1400E

Overall dimensions: 13'8" long x 5'11" wide x 6'0" high.

Conveyor dimensional capacity: 14" wide x 6" high product opening. Load/Discharge height is 2'11".

Conveyor system: 14" wide, flat wire, 1" x 1" stainless steel belt is supported by stainless steel rollers. One (1) fractional horsepower AC gearmotor with jam protection provides power to the conveyor. Conveyor speed is infinitely adjustable from 1 to 11 ft/min.

Tank construction: Constructed of 12-gauge, Type 304 stainless steel. External welds are ground snag free and surfaces are glass beaded for a satin finish. One (1) 2" NPT (male) drain and one (1) 1-1/2" NPT (male) overflow pipe are provided. Tank bottom is sloped for ease of draining.

Canopy construction: Canopy is constructed of 1/8" thick fiberglass. Alliance's exclusive “FulAcess” canopy provides quick and easy access to entire interior of machine, (U.S. Patent No. 5,630,435). Access to machine interior is obtained by removing lift-off canopy segments. Depending on length of segment, two (2) people may be required for ease of removal. Fiberglass construction offers insulating and sound dampening qualities. Canopy exterior is slightly textured with a gel-coat finish for wipe down capability. A sensor is located on each spray zone for pump shut-off protection. Should a canopy segment be removed while a pump is on, the sensor detects canopy movement and shuts the pump off. If a segment is off, the respective pump is disabled.

Wash Module

Tank capacity (nominal): 190 gallons.

Pump: One (1) 2 HP horizontal cast iron centrifugal pump rated for 70 GPM @ 30 PSI. Discharge piping includes independent throttling valves and 0-60 PSI liquid filled pressure gauges for upper and lower spray manifolds. External plumbing is Sch. 40 black pipe.

Spray system: Spray zone length is 3'0". Multiple Bex/K-ball spray nozzles are positioned above, below and to the sides of the conveyor. Nozzles are clip-on and adjustable for easy maintenance. Internal spray tubes are constructed of Sch. 40 stainless steel pipe.

Filtration: Stainless steel shed sheets affixed under the conveyor direct solution toward a removable chip basket. One (1) stainless steel strainer basket with 1/16" holes located prior to the pump suction strains particles from solution and provides pump protection.

Solution heat: Three (3) 18 kW Watlow Firebar (or equivalent) electric heating elements, 54 kW total. Flat surface geometry reduces scaling, coking, and degrading. Firebars are coupled through the tank wall. Electric heat is sized for a nominal solution operating temperature of 140 to 150F.
Solution level control: The solution tank is equipped with a 3-position level control and fill solenoid valve. A level control senses low water, fill, and full conditions. At fill and full levels, a 1/2" fill solenoid valve is activated or deactivated, respectively. If a low water condition is sensed, the solution heat and pump are turned off to prevent damage. In addition to the fill solenoid valve, a manual fill valve with 0-100 PSI liquid filled pressure gauge is provided for initial tank filling until water level reaches the fill sensor. A water inlet strainer is also provided to prevent debris from entering the fill solenoid valve.

Hinged clean-out door: One (1) stainless steel 12" high x 21" wide quick-release hinged clean-out door on solution tank provides access to inside and bottom of tank for periodic maintenance. Doorframe is flush to tank bottom to facilitate easy tank cleaning.

Ambient Blow-off Module

Construction: Lower blower housing, blower outlet, air knives, and conveyor rails are constructed of Type 304 stainless steel and canopy is 1/8" fiberglass. Moisture from the blow-off area drains back to previous spray zone.

Air knife system: High velocity ambient blow-off strips residual water from clean parts. Zone length is 2'0". Three (3) air knives are provided. Two (2) are located above and one (1) is below the conveyor. Lower airflow is controlled by a guillotine damper.

Blower: One (1) 3 HP 3,500 RPM pressure blower produces 850 CFM @ 14.6" w.c. Air velocity within the blow-off module is calculated for 15,650 FPM (177 MPH).

Controls

Controls: Electrical controls are housed in a NEMA 12 enclosure with a fused-type disconnect switch and magnetic starters with safety overload elements. A transformer is provided to supply a 120-volt control circuit. Push buttons, switches and temperature controls are door mounted. Electrical controls meet N.E.C. standards. Panel is painted “Gypsum” color using industrial grade enamel.

Note: A main power disconnect with the ability to be locked in the “off” position will be supplied.

Note: Tansformers and power supplies will have their neutral or common conductors grounded at the source.

Note: All control and power wiring will have readily accessible test points in the control enclosure.

Note: No splicing of wiring is allowed. Junction boxes may be required to end at termination points.

Note: When E-Stops are activated, ALL functions of the washer must stop. After stopped, all functions of the washer must be restarted manually. A total of five (5) E-Stops will be supplied. Two (2) will be located at each end of the washer for accessibility

Optional Accessories Included

1.1 Solution heat auto-timer: A timer located in machine control panel permits programming of preset times for automatically turning solution heat on. With auto-timer option, solution is up to process temperature when cleaning production begins. Solution heat auto-timer can be disabled by turning the auto-timer selector switch to “off”. When selector switch is in the “on” position, the auto-timer will take over the solution heating systems.

1.2 Micro filtration, stainless steel, 8" x 15": An externally mounted filter chamber, located on discharge of pump piping, filters 100% of pumped solution. Filter chamber is constructed of stainless steel and has a perforated stainless steel inner liner. Chamber holds one (1) 8" diameter x 15" deep disposable filter bag - micron size to be determined. Five (5) filter bags are provided for initial start-up and runoff.

1.3 Contamination sensor for micro filtration: One (1) pressure differential switch will be plumbed across the filter chamber. Switch measures the pressure drop indicating a contaminated bag. If a contaminated bag is sensed, an indicator light on the control panel will be illuminated.

1.4 Heated blow-off in place of ambient (adds 2'6" to O.A.L.)

Dryer air system: Hot air dryer evaporates residual moisture from clean parts. Module length is 4'6". Heated air is directed through stainless steel air plenums located above and below conveyor. Five (5) air knives will be supplied in total. Two (2) are located above, one (1) is located below and one (1) is located on each side of the conveyor. Airflow through the lower air knives is controlled with guillotine dampers.

Blower: One (1) 5 HP 3,500 RPM New York blower provides approximately 1,017 CFM air volume @ 13.6" w.c. Air velocity within the blow-off module is calculated for 14,474 FPM (164 MPH).

Insulation: Lower dry chamber is constructed of stainless steel and is fully insulated with 1" thick fiberglass insulation. Upper chamber (wetted area) is constructed of Type 304 stainless steel and is insulated with 1" thick fiberglass insulation. Canopy is double cladded and fully insulated.

Heat source: Three (3) 6 kW open coil duct heater is positioned in the return air stream, 18 kW total. Heaters have a high temperature shut-off for over-temperature protection. An airflow sensor is also provided. Dryer heater will be operable only when blower is on. Heater is thermostatically controlled by a temperature controller located on the machine electrical panel. Please note that with heated blow-off option the wash tank will be approximately 140 gallons.

1.5 Oil coalescing system, 1 GPM: This oil coalescing system is skid-mounted and includes the following:

One (1) separation chamber consisting of a parallel plate coalescing system for the separation of limited solids and oil droplets. The coalescing media consists of a series of stainless steel plate modules. Separation tank measures approximately 15" wide x 34" high x 26" long on stainless steel leg supports. The separation tank has a capacity of approximately 15 gallons, and is constructed of stainless steel. Cleaning, when required, consists of removing the plate modules to clean them with steam or hot water. There are no moving parts in the separator and no disposable filtering medium.

An air operated diaphragm pump equipped with a pressure regulator and flow control valve transfers the water and oil mixture from the wash tank to separator tank. Plant air requirements are 3 scfm at 20 PSI. Pump will have a polypropylene body and Teflon diaphragm for corrosion and heat resistance. System is designed for a flow of 1.0 gallons per minute. For optimum performance 24-hour operation is recommended.

An oil retaining baffle, which acts as a weir, forces the clean solution to go under it to the clean side of the separation chamber where gravity feeds it back to the wash tank.

One (1) integrated waste oil holding tank with a capacity of 4 gallons includes a drain and overflow port for disposing of waste oil. The drain is equipped with a ball valve.

One (1) stainless steel floating skimmer and hose for transferring wash water and oil to separator.

One (1) discharge hose for transfer of clean fluid back to wash tank.

1.6 Stainless steel pump and exterior piping: Stainless steel pump, exterior piping and flow control valves are provided in place of standard cast iron pump, steel pipe and brass flow control valves. Fill piping valves remain brass/bronze.
